A mass m moves with a velocity v and collides elastically with another identical mass. After collision the first mass moves with velocity v / direction perpendicular to the initial direction of motion. Find the speed of the second mass after collision
detailed solution
Correct option is C
In x-directionmv1+0=0+mvx or vx=v1=v In y-direction 0+0=mv3+mvy or vy=v3 ∴ Velocity of second mass after collision v′=v32+v2=43v2=23vTalk to our academic expert!
